Konano Trade, operating under the name Konano Wealth Ltd, claims to be based in Malta. However, it is important to note that it is unregulated and has been blacklisted by the Malta Financial Services Authority (MFSA). The minimum deposit requirement of $300 is relatively standard in the industry, but the lack of regulation raises significant concerns regarding the safety of traders' funds.
When comparing Konano's trading conditions to industry standards, the average spread of 0.5 pips for the EUR/USD pair is competitive. However, potential traders should be cautious, as the broker's unregulated status may lead to issues concerning transparency and fund security.
Konano Trade claims to support the widely used MetaTrader 4 (MT4) platform, known for its user-friendly interface and advanced trading features. However, the absence of a downloadable link on its website raises doubts about the availability of this platform.

The broker offers a diverse range of currency pairs, with major pairs having a minimum spread of 0.5 pips, which is appealing for traders looking to capitalize on small market movements. However, the commission structure remains unclear, and traders may face higher spreads for exotic pairs.
In terms of execution speed, there are reports that Konano Trade may experience delays and slippage, which could affect traders' strategies, especially in volatile market conditions.
Due to its unregulated status, Konano Trade does not have robust client protection policies in place. Traders are advised to exercise extreme caution and consider the risks involved in trading with this broker. There are no known security measures disclosed on their website, which further raises concerns regarding the safety of client funds.
Customer satisfaction ratings are mixed, with numerous complaints about withdrawal difficulties and lack of transparency. Traders should be aware of these issues before committing their capital.

Q1: Is Konano Trade regulated?
A1: No, Konano Trade operates without valid regulation and has been blacklisted by the MFSA.
Q2: What is the minimum deposit required to open an account?
A2: The minimum deposit required is $300.
Q3: Does Konano Trade offer a demo account?
A3: No, Konano Trade does not currently offer a demo account for prospective traders to practice.
